Who proposed the light consisted of particles that travel in straight lines through space?

Isaac Newton proposed that light consisted of particles that travel in straight lines through space.


Why do light rays travel in straight lines?

Light rays travel in straight lines due to the principle of the shortest path, known as Fermat's principle. Light travels along the path that minimizes the time it takes to travel from one point to another. This results in light rays following straight lines in a uniform medium.

What is it called when light waves that travel in straight lines?

The phenomenon where light waves travel in straight lines is called rectilinear propagation. This means that light travels in a straight path unless it encounters a medium that causes it to change direction.
